Swift Transportation, headquartered in Phoenix, Arizona and a pivotal part of Knight-Swift, stands as the preeminent common carrier in the U.S., boasting a fleet exceeding 23,000 trucks. Established in the late 1950s by Carl and Betty Moyes in Utah, it later merged with Knight Transportation in 2017. Under Jerry Moyes' leadership, by 1984, Swift escalated to $25 million in annual revenues, subsequently becoming public in 1990. Despite a setback due to an SEC investigation in 2005, the Moyes family regained control, furthering Swift's legacy. Today, Swift owns 100% of Trans-Mex and assures comprehensive border crossing services in Mexico and Canada, commanding over $2.5 billion in annual revenues with an extensive fleet including 12,300 tractors by company drivers and 48,600 trailers.

Swift Transportation's roots can be traced back to the late 1950s when Carl and Betty Moyes founded B & C Truck Leasing in Plain City, Utah. The company initially focused on transporting steel from Los Angeles to Phoenix and cotton from Arizona to Southern California.

The Moyes family has played a pivotal role in Swift Transportation's success. Carl and Betty Moyes founded the company, and their son, Jerry Moyes, served as CEO for many years. Despite Jerry Moyes' forced departure in 2005 due to an SEC investigation, the Moyes family retained control of the company.

Swift Transportation has experienced several notable milestones throughout its history. In 1988, the company acquired Cooper Motor Lines and became a publicly traded company in 1990. Swift continued to grow through acquisitions, including Arthur H. Fulton Inc. and Dick Simon Trucking.

Swift Transportation has achieved several significant milestones, including generating over $2.5 billion in annual revenue. The company operates a fleet of 12,300 tractors by company drivers, 3,900 owner-operator tractors, 48,600 trailers, and 4,500 intermodal containers.

Swift Transportation acquired the name Swift Transportation from a descendant of the Swift Meat Packing family. The company's terminal network expanded to over 40 facilities before contracting during the 2008 recession. Swift Transportation became public again on the NYSE in 2010, raising $766 million for debt reduction.
